Siding replacement renews the exterior cladding on a framed chimney chase — the face the chimney shows the street. Once siding is damaged or rotted, water reaches the framing behind it, so we replace it with matched material and integrate proper flashing and a kickout that sheds water away from the structure rather than into it.

Most fireplace remodels are entirely interior and nobody outside needs to know. The ones that are not — and in Eagles Ridge and The Highlands this comes up regularly — are the projects that change the appliance, because a new sealed unit usually means a new vent termination, and a vent termination is on the outside of your house. That is where architectural guidelines start to apply. The practical consequences are small and worth handling early: a termination cap on a side elevation is normally unremarkable, one on a street-facing wall may need a colour-matched or low-profile version, and a new flue penetration through the roof is more visible than clients expect. None of this stops the project. It shapes the choice of appliance, because vent routing options differ by manufacturer and some units give you far more freedom about where the termination lands. That is a decision made at specification stage for almost no money and an expensive one to revisit after installation. The honest version: send us your guidelines with the enquiry. We would rather design around them from the start than have a beautiful room and a letter from the board.

Expansive clay soil
Trophy Club sits on Houston Black clay that can shift several inches between a wet spring and a drought summer. A rigid masonry chimney riding on moving ground develops stair-step cracking through the mortar joints at the base of the stack — the tell that the masonry is being torqued by the soil, not merely weathering. We diagnose active settlement versus stable historic movement before we quote, and we'll tell you honestly when the real cause is foundation-side and has to be addressed first.
Hard freezes & spalling
A North-Texas hard freeze — the sub-20°F events of recent winters — drives into brick and crown that soaked up December rain. The trapped water freezes, expands, and pops the outer brick face off: that flaking is freeze-thaw spalling, and in Trophy Club it's accelerated because our brick takes on water in fall, then meets a sudden January freeze. The fix is sequence-sensitive — waterproof and seal the crown in fall, before the freeze, not after the damage. A breathable repellent that sheds liquid water while letting vapor escape is the premium treatment; a film-forming sealer traps moisture and makes it worse.
Hail
DFW sits in the most hail-battered corridor in the country. After spring storm season we check crowns, chase covers, and caps for impact — a dented chase cover that now ponds water instead of shedding it is a leak waiting for the next freeze. Storm damage is also a legitimate NFPA 211 "significant weather event" trigger for a Level 2 scan, and a photographed report is what holds up on an insurance claim.
When to book
Schedule masonry repair and crown sealing for September–October: repointing and crown coatings must cure above freezing and be in place before the first burn. Waiting until you smell smoke or see a ceiling stain means doing the work in the worst possible conditions — the expensive version of a cheap fall fix.

How a job runs
Remove
Strip damaged siding and inspect the sheathing beneath.
Prep
Repair sheathing, add house wrap and flashing.
Install
Matched siding installed with correct laps and seals.
Detail
We trim, caulk, and set kickout flashing so water sheds away completely.

Chimney Siding Replacement in Trophy Club — FAQ
How do I know it's time to replace the chase siding rather than repaint it?
Watch the pattern, not the paint. Soft or spongy spots, panels that buckle or pull away, a fresh coat that peels again within a season, and water staining inside the chase all say the substrate is failing rather than the finish simply wearing. Once moisture lives behind the siding, more paint just seals it in; the panels, and often the sheathing beneath them, need to come off.
What chase siding material holds up best near a flue?
Fiber-cement board, the Hardie type, is the strong all-rounder near a flue: it resists rot, insects, and heat and commonly lasts 30-50 years. Vinyl costs the least, but radiant heat off a hot chase can warp or sag it, so it is better kept away from the flue side. Steel and aluminum panels take weather and heat best of all, at a higher price and with a tendency to dent. In practice, clearance to the flue and the home's existing siding usually make the call.
What pushes the price above the starting figure?
Four things, mainly: how tall the chase is and whether scaffolding or roof anchors come into play, the material you choose, how many sides get redone, and whether rotted sheathing or framing turns up under the old siding and has to be replaced too. Hidden rotten substrate is the classic cost surprise because nobody sees it until the old siding comes off.
Before you close the chase back up, do you look at what's behind the old siding?
Always. Pulling the old siding is the one moment the sheathing, housewrap, and chase flashing are actually visible, so we use it. We check for rot, daylight gaps, and failed flashing at the cap-to-chase joint and the saddle, because covering a live leak path just traps water against brand-new material.
Why do re-sided chases keep on leaking, and how do you keep that from happening?
Because the siding field was rarely the problem in the first place. Repeat leaks almost always trace back to the flashing and the chase cap: water slipping in at the cap-to-chase seam, missing kickout flashing where the chase meets a roof slope, or fasteners driven with no weather barrier behind them. Doing it properly means sound housewrap, correct flashing laps, and a solid cap first, then the siding over all of that, in that order.
